Best Practices and Strategies to Implement Experiential Learning Design

Hurix Digital

This approach to learning distinguishes itself from cognitive and behavioral theories by adopting a more comprehensive viewpoint. It acknowledges that learning is influenced by various factors encompassing our emotions, cognitive processes, and the environment in which we find ourselves.

How Assistive Technologies are Reshaping the Lives of People with Disabilities?

Hurix Digital

Understanding such disabilities and designing unique learning methods showcases the importance of assistive devices in modern education. Such accessibility solutions and assistive technology in inclusive education make learning a more convenient process for students with visual, auditory, motor, and cognitive challenges.
